A greater % is better, however be sure to balance that with the cost of the panel. Most conventional solar panels have efficiency from 14% to 20%. Some higher efficiency panels can be dual the price of average efficiency panels. You might save a lot of cash merely by including one additional panel with average performance to accomplish the exact same result.

For grid-connected systems, the initial factor to consider is to figure out if you want a central string inverter, a string inverter with module optimizers, or a micro-inverter system. String inverters typically set you back 10% to 20% less than optimizer or micro-inverter systems. They have a 15 to 20 year expected efficiency life. String inverter warranties normally cover ten years, and many makers use optional extended service warranties approximately twenty years.


This indicates that each solar panel can run independently of the panels around it. Optimizer and Micro-inverter systems usually set you back 10% to 20% even more and call for added cable televisions and equipment, yet they can create more power, particularly in shaded problems - Zendure Solar Kits. Researches show that with full, straight sunlight, a micro-inverter system might produce 2% to 3% more power than a string inverter system


They usually have 25 year guarantees and a longer efficiency lifetime. Optimizers and Micro-inverters are wonderful for simple system development, and they work better in locations that have shielding or different roof surfaces. They call for a monitoring system to track efficiency and troubleshoot each specific module if required. Photovoltaic panel can be installed on a roof-top or pole-mounted on the ground.


Post placing is made use of when there is not nearly enough south-facing roof space or there are uncommon roofing surface areas. If your residential property has a south-facing hillside or sloped location, then ground installs are worth thinking about - EcoFlow Solar Kits. Roof-top photovoltaic panels can be affixed to most any kind of angled roof surface area including composition or asphalt tile, flat concrete tiles, rounded or S-tile, slate, timber shake or steel roof coverings

Photovoltaic panel can be likewise tilt-mounted on flat roofing systems utilizing accessories or non-penetrating ballast trays for all kinds of level roofing surfaces. There are a few variations of ground-mounted photovoltaic panels. One of the most common is a multi-pole ground install utilizing many concrete piers and 2" or 3" galvanized steel blog posts.
